SigmaCover is a range of tough, durable epoxy coatings designedto deliver outstanding corrosion protection for both newconstruction and maintenance of major assets.
The benets of SigmaCover result in easy-to-apply, cost-effect ivesolutions within a wide range of applications across the protectivecoatings industry.
The following specic characteristics can be found in certainproducts within the SigmaCover range:
l Unlimited recoatabilityl Cold-cure characteristics
l VOC compliancel Durability
l Easy application
l Cost effective

SigmaCover 280Universal epoxy primer
l Excellent adhesion to non-ferroussubstrates and galvanized steel
l Excellent universal primer foratmospheric or immersion applications
l Compatible with well-designedcathodic protection systems
l Long recoating intervalsl Suitable on wet blast substrates
(damp or dry)l The low-temperature cure version
allows curing down to -10°C/14°F
SigmaCover 566Epoxy acrylic tiecoat
l Good adhesion on coil-coatedsubstrates such as PVC, plastisolPVDF, polyester and polyurethane
l High-impact resistance and flexibilityl Long pot life but short drying timesl Easy application by brush, roller and
spray
SigmaCover 522Micaceous iron oxide pigmented epoxy sealer
l Specifically designed as sealer forzinc-rich and thermal metal-sprayedsurfaces
l Can be used as a primer and sealer orcoating on steel, thermal metal-sprayzinc and galvanizing
l Used for both atmospheric andimmersion applications
lGood abrasion and impact resistance
l High-temperature resistance up to200°C/392°F in dry atmosphericconditions

SigmaCover 256Zinc phosphate recoatable epoxy primer
l Suitable for atmospheric conditionsl Excellent corrosion resistance in
industrial or coastal applicationsl Cold-cure characteristics down to
-10°C/14°F with unlimitedrecoatability
l Good adhesion to galvanized steell Easy application by brush, roller and
spray
SigmaCover 211Epoxy concrete primer and sealer
l Specifically designed for concretesubstrates
l Good chemical resistancel Good impact and abrasion resistancel Easy to clean

SigmaCover 805High-solids epoxy
l Direct to metal, tar-free replacementfor tar epoxy
l Good abrasion resistancel Compatible with well-designed
cathodic protection systemsl Outstanding seawater resistancel Excellent corrosion resistance in
industrial and coastal applications
SigmaCover 480Chemical-resistant finish
l General purpose epoxyl Resistance to impact and abrasionl Extended recoating intervalsl Easy application by brush, roller
and sprayl Easy to clean
SigmaCover 456Recoatable epoxy coating
l Excellent durability, tough and withlong-term flexibility
l Good adhesion to aged alkyds,chlorinated rubbers and epoxy coatings
l Cold-cure characteristics down to-10°C/14°F with unlimited recoatability
l Easy to apply by brush, roller and sprayl Special high-solids, low-VOC version
available
SigmaCover 435Micaceous iron oxide pigmented recoatableepoxy coating
l Excellent durability, tough withlong-term flexibility
l Cold-cure characteristics down to-10°C/14°F with unlimitedrecoatability
l Good adhesion to aged alkyds,chlorinated rubber and epoxy coatings
l Temperature resistance up to200°C/392°F
SigmaCover 410Economy epoxy buildcoat for use inatmospheric land and marine conditions
l Excellent durability on steel or concretel Can be recoated with two-pack and
conventional coatings, even afterprolonged weathering conditions
l Easy application by airless sprayl Available in micaceous iron oxide and
selected color range
l The low-temperature cure versionallows curing down to -5°C/23°
SigmaCover 300High build coal tar epoxy
l Outstanding water and crude oilresistance
l Cold-cure characteristics down to-5°C/23°F
l Good abrasion resistance
l Compatible with well-designedcathodic protection systemsl Excellent corrosion resistance in
industrial and coastal applications

SigmaCover 640Two-pack, ultra-high solids epoxy
l Self-priming, surface-tolerant epoxyin aluminum and colors
l Convenient 1:1 mixing ratio by volumel Low-temperature cure version availablel Excellent surface-tolerant
characteristicsl Resistance to industrial, coastal and
offshore conditions
SigmaCover 630High-solids epoxy
lPrimer and buildcoat, compatible withmost aged coatings
l Good impact and abrasion resistancel Resistance to splash and spillage of
a wide variety of chemicalsl Excellent corrosion resistance in
industrial or coastal applicationsl Low-temperature and tropical-grade
cure available
SigmaCover 1500Solvent-free maintenance epoxy
l Primer and buildcoatl Solvent-freel Compatible with most aged coatingsl Excellent corrosion resistance in
industrial or coastal applications
SigmaCover 1000High-build, solvent-free epoxy
l Ultra high-build, up to 1000 micronsin one coat
l Single coat protectionl Used for both atmospheric or
immersion applicationsl Can be immersed after only 4 hours
ambient curel Applied by heavy duty, single-feed
airless equipment

SigmaCover 1500l Solvent-free epoxy, compatible with most aged coatings
SigmaCover 1000l Solvent-free, high-build, one-coat maintenance epoxy
SigmaCover 805l High-solids epoxy direct applicable to steel
SigmaCover 640 (Amerlock 400)l High-solids multi-functional maintenance epoxy in colors. Low-temperature cure option
SigmaCover 630l High-solids surface-tolerant epoxy coating. Low-temperature cure option
SigmaCover 566l Epoxy acrylic tiecoat with good adhesion on coil-coated substrates such as PVC and polyester
SigmaCover 522l Micaceous iron oxide pigmented epoxy sealer, specifically for zinc-rich and metal-sprayed surfaces
SigmaCover 480l
Chemical, impact and abrasion-resistant epoxy finish
SigmaCover 456l Recoatable epoxy coating curing at temperatures down to -10°C/14ºF
SigmaCover 435l Low-temperature micaceous iron oxide pigmented recoatable epoxy coating.
Heat resistance up to 200°C/392°F
SigmaCover 410l Economy buildcoat. Low-temperature cure option
SigmaCover 300l High-build coal tar epoxy highly resistant to water and crude oil. Cold-cure option down to -5°C/23ºF
SigmaCover 280l Universal epoxy primer for atmospheric and immersion conditions. Cold-cure option
SigmaCover 256l Zinc phosphate recoatable epoxy primer. Cold-cure down to -10°C/14ºF
SigmaCover 240 (Amercoat 240)l Recoatable surface-tolerant epoxy. Cold cure option down to -20°C/-4ºF
SigmaCover 211l Epoxy primer and sealer specifically designed for concrete substrates
